diff options
Diffstat (limited to 'O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/linked/resources/DnsResource.java')
-rw-r--r-- | O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/linked/resources/DnsResource.java | 9 |
1 files changed, 7 insertions, 2 deletions
diff --git a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/linked/resources/DnsResource.java b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/linked/resources/DnsResource.java index 796e2f120..5df008ed7 100644 --- a/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/linked/resources/DnsResource.java +++ b/OpenKeychain/src/main/java/org/sufficientlysecure/keychain/pgp/linked/resources/DnsResource.java @@ -39,10 +39,11 @@ public class DnsResource extends LinkedCookieResource { mType = type; } - public static String generateText (Context context, byte[] fingerprint, String nonce) { + public static String generateText (Context context, byte[] fingerprint, int nonce) { return "pgpid+cookie=" - + KeyFormattingUtils.convertFingerprintToHex(fingerprint) + ";" + nonce + ""; + + KeyFormattingUtils.convertFingerprintToHex(fingerprint) + ";" + + Integer.toHexString(nonce) + ""; } @@ -81,6 +82,10 @@ public class DnsResource extends LinkedCookieResource { return new DnsResource(flags, params, uri, fqdn, clazz, type); } + public String getFqdn() { + return mFqdn; + } + @Override protected String fetchResource (OperationLog log, int indent) { |